That was not the case with Quo Vadis (1951), a biblical epic that focuses on the early days of Christianity in Rome (and will air in its entirety on TCM at 2:00 am ET on Sunday). Every bit as over-the-top and melodramatic as its successor (it was also shot in Rome, and boasts 30,000 extras), Quo Vadis clocks in at a less mountainous three hours and even edges out Ben-Hur for a better critics score on Rotten Tomatoes.
